Here's my recipe, adapted from numerous others found on YouTube:
1: Cut one red onion along the grain to minimize cell damage,
2: Simmer the onion slices in water a few minutes to soften them,
3: Put the slices into a 16oz mason jar,
4: Fill the jar half with white vinegar and half with water,
5: Add a pinch or two of Diamond Crystal salt and a pinch or two of cane sugar. 6: Refrigerate overnight.
The onions turn a beautiful shade of pink as they age and they can last for weeks without going bad.

Microsoft Windows actually provided a transactional file system called Transactional NTFS (TxF)in Windows Vista. However, due to the complexity and lack of widespread use, it has since been deprecated.
